Ottawa is recommending Canadians avoid travelling to large parts of the Middle East, as Iran continues to retaliate against a joint offensive by the United States and Israel.

The United States and Israel launched airstrikes against Iran on Feb. 28, killing Iranian le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ei as well as several leaders of the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C).
